This setting directly maps to the Citrix .ini file setting PersistentCacheEnabled.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/useEUKS Controls the use of Extended Unicode Keyboard Support (EUKS) on Windows servers. If set to 0, EUKS is not used. If set to 1, EUKS is used as a fallback. If set to 2, EUKS is used whenever possible.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/useLocalIM If this setting is enabled, the local X input method is used to interpret keyboard input. This is supported for European languages only. This setting directly maps to the Citrix .ini file setting useLocalIME.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/userAgent The string from this key will be presented by the Citrix client and will be helpful for administrators to know where the connection request is from.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/ waitForNetwork If set to 1, the connection will not be launched until networking is available. This ensures that, on a slow network, the connection does not launch before networking is available, which could cause a failure.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/ webcamFramesPerSec Controls the HDXWebCamFramesPerSec variable in the All_Regions.ini file.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/webcamHeight Controls the HDXWebCamHeight variable in the All_Regions.ini file.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/webcamQuality Controls the HDXWebCamQuality variable in the All_Regions.ini file. Valid input ranges from 1 to 63.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/webcamSupport If set to 0, the webcam and webcam audio are disabled. If set to 1, the webcam and webcam audio are enabled, with compression. If set to 2, USB redirection of the webcam and webcam audio is enabled.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/webcamWidth Controls the HDXWebCamWidth variable in the All_Regions.ini file.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/windowHeight Sets the height of the window in pixels if windowSize is set to Fixed Size.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/windowPercent Sets the size of the window as a percentage if windowSize is set to Percentage of Screen Size.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/windowSize If set to Default, the server-side settings are used. If set to Full Screen, the window is maximized without borders on all available screens. If set to Fixed Size, the windowWidth and windowHeight registry keys can be used to specify the size of the window in pixels. If set to Percentage of Screen Size, the windowPercent key can be used to specify the size of the window as a percentage. For Percentage of Screen Size to take effect, enableForceDirectConnect must be set to 1 and TWIMode must be set to 0. This setting only works with XenApp and only if the server allows direct connections. This setting does not work with XenDesktop. root/ConnectionType/xen/general/windowWidth Sets the width of the window in pixels if windowSize is set to Fixed Size. ConnectionType 129
